CENTENNIAL (S&P Global Ratings) Dec. 16, 2020--S&P Global Ratings removed its long-term rating on Seattle, Wash.'s solid waste system improvement and refunding bonds from CreditWatch, where it had been placed with positive implications on Nov. 16, 2020, and affirmed the rating at 'AA+'. The outlook is stable. "The rating action reflects our determination that the model error described in our report, published Nov. 16, 2020, on RatingsDirect, did not impact the solid waste system's enterprise risk profile score, given that the economy score was already at our highest assessment," said S&P Global Ratings credit analyst Alexandra Rozgonyi.
